WebCrosslisted with CS 3750. PSYC 3790. Introduction to Cognitive Science. 3 Credit Hours. Multidisciplinary perspectives on cognitive science. Interdisciplinary approaches to issues in cognition, including memory, language, problem solving, learning, perception, and action. ... Crosslisted with CS, ISYE, and PST 4791. PSYC 4792.
